THRIVING restaurant brand Six by Nico will go alfresco this summer, as it teams up with the ‘Otherlands’ music festival taking place in the grounds of Scone Palace in August.

Festival goers are being promised a ‘one-of-a-kind woodland sensory dining experience’ as the Six By Nico away team dish up the brand’s signature six-course menu offering across August 12th and 13th at the prestigious Perthshire outdoor venue.

The Otherlands Arts and Music Festival was founded by Tom Ketley, owner of event promotion company FLY, and will feature a range of music, both live and electronic, encompassing punk, rock and rap. Acts already announced for 2023 include Hudson Mohawke, Skin On Skin, Nia Archives and Overmono.

The festival will also boast immersive art installations from leading Scottish artists, and host comedy direct from Edinburgh’s Fringe Festival, DJ Workshops, alongside talks and panel discussions with industry leaders.
